Suburb snapshot
Babakin is nestled in the Eastern Region of Western Australia, featuring a tranquil setting that balances suburban living with natural beauty. With a demographic profile skewed towards families and retirees, the suburb boasts a mixture of established households and newcomers attracted by its affordability.

Transport & Commute Details
Public transport in Babakin is limited, primarily serviced by regional buses connecting to larger towns. Commuters may rely on private vehicles for access to major highways, with typical travel times to surrounding suburbs ranging from 20 to 40 minutes.
